Summary

I have been a long-time proponent of pursuing personal work. There's no better place to create a playground of ideas, explore curiosities, and give yourself permission to fail.

In this episode, we take a little dive into the power of personal projects for growth and opportunities, including:

  • Building a portfolio that reflects the work you want to be hired to do
  • Growth, learning, and creative breakthroughs
  • Growing a community
  • Using your commercial work to enable more personal projects
